Family break silence on drink-driver who killed charity cyclist

THE widow of a cyclist who was killed by a drink-driver has spoken for the first time to condemn the “callous” twin brothers who hid his body in a shallow grave.
Alexander McKellar was speeding when he hit Tony Parsons, 63, and left him to die on the A82 near Bridge of Orchy, Argyll, in September 2017.
In an attempt to cover up the crime, he and his sibling Robert later retrieved the body and dumped it in a “dead hole”, which was used to dispose of animal carcasses on a remote estate where they worked.
Dad-of-two Tony, from Tillicoultry, Clackmannanshire, who served in the Royal Navy, had gone missing during a 104-mile charity bike ride from Fort William back to his home town.
His body lay undiscovered for over three years until 2021 when McKellar led his former girlfriend Caroline Muirhead to the burial site and she tipped off police.
